The most direct and deliberate offering on Via Tania’s sophomore album Moon Sweet Moon is the transfixing track “Fields.”
Tania’s glassy vocal lines float over cascading flourishes of organic instrumentation, inciting an overwhelming sense of movement, propulsion and dislocation — forging a truly unique sonic space between a modern day Billie Holiday and lateral musical storyteller Suzanne Vega, “Fields” hints at new frontiers for Tania.
“I just wanted to change things up a bit,” Tania explains, “and I wanted to have extremely simple lyrics but very visual. I don’t write too many pop songs, so now I am going to keep trying to throw more out there. It’s a fun one to play.”
The visual accompaniment to Fields comes courtesy of Australian-based video mavericks Moop Jaw. Having recently created waves with their videos for Animal Collective, Neon Indian, Peaches and The Golden Filter, they’ve shot Tania on location in and around the spectacular highland settings of Australia’s Mount Buller.
The driving pulse of Fields will also lend itself to new remix interpretations from the likes of DFA’s The Juan Maclean (“I reworked this deeper and deeper into a deep house 4am banger” he says), an epic sonic travelogue from Modular’s KIM (from The Presets) and a kaleidoscopic glitch and paste version from Lemonade.
Accolades for Via Tania and Moon Sweet Moon portend to an exciting 2010. “Fields” and remixes will be available in April.
Via Tania and full band will go out this Spring with a series of showcases at SXSW as well as extensive dates with Icelandic outfit Seabear.
